Ошибка доступа к серверу IoT после установки в Ubuntu 18.04 - PullRequest
0 голосов
/ 08 сентября 2018

Я пытаюсь настроить сервер WSO2-IoT (3.3.0) на виртуальной машине сервера Ubuntu 18.04. Я не мог найти какой-либо конкретный учебник для 18.04, поэтому я продолжил с тем, что было доступно. После запуска mvn clean install -f device-plugins-deployer.xml я получил чистую установку и выполнил команду change-ip.sh, так как хотел получить к ней доступ по сети. Я указал статический IP-адрес виртуальной машины и не вводил никакой другой информации. После этого посредник запускается с помощью команды ./broker.sh.

Теперь я получаю следующую ошибку при выполнении команды ./iot-server.sh:

Exception in thread "Thread-36" org.wso2.carbon.apimgt.integration.client.exception.APIMClientOAuthException: failed to retrieve oauth token using jwt
        at org.wso2.carbon.apimgt.integration.client.OAuthRequestInterceptor.apply(OAuthRequestInterceptor.java:119)
        at feign.SynchronousMethodHandler.targetRequest(SynchronousMethodHandler.java:158)
        at feign.SynchronousMethodHandler.executeAndDecode(SynchronousMethodHandler.java:88)
        at feign.SynchronousMethodHandler.invoke(SynchronousMethodHandler.java:76)
        at feign.ReflectiveFeign$FeignInvocationHandler.invoke(ReflectiveFeign.java:103)
        at com.sun.proxy.$Proxy43.apisGet(Unknown Source)
        at org.wso2.carbon.apimgt.webapp.publisher.APIPublisherServiceImpl.publishAPI(APIPublisherServiceImpl.java:53)
        at org.wso2.carbon.apimgt.webapp.publisher.APIPublisherStartupHandler.publishAPIs(APIPublisherStartupHandler.java:97)
        at org.wso2.carbon.apimgt.webapp.publisher.APIPublisherStartupHandler.access$500(APIPublisherStartupHandler.java:30)
        at org.wso2.carbon.apimgt.webapp.publisher.APIPublisherStartupHandler$1.run(APIPublisherStartupHandler.java:69)
        at java.lang.Thread.run(Thread.java:748)

Следовательно, при обращении к ссылке на devicemgt через http / https я сначала получаю страницу входа, которая после ввода учетных данных по умолчанию продолжает отправлять меня на страницу Внутренняя ошибка сервера 500.

Было ли 3.3.0 протестировано на Ubuntu 18.04 или я должен просто вернуться к 16.04 и взять его оттуда?

Спасибо!

...